Search results
79 packages found
Provides shared ESLint configs files for TyphonJS projects.
Provides an integrated runtime library for Foundry VTT & Svelte.
Next generation complexity reporting for Javascript & Typescript based on the Babel parser.
- typhonjs
- escomplex
- complexity
- simplicity
- cyclomatic
- halstead
- maintainability
- dependencies
- static
- analysis
- metrics
- babylon
- es6
- es7
- View more
Provides core common utilities for typhonjs-escomplex modules and plugins.
Provides module / individual file oriented AST processing for typhonjs-escomplex complexity reports.
- typhonjs
- escomplex
- module
- complexity
- simplicity
- cyclomatic
- halstead
- maintainability
- dependencies
- static
- analysis
- metrics
- es6
- es7
- View more
Provides project oriented AST processing for typhonjs-escomplex complexity reports.
- typhonjs
- escomplex
- complexity
- simplicity
- cyclomatic
- halstead
- maintainability
- dependencies
- static
- analysis
- metrics
- es6
- es7
- es8
- View more
Provides a plugin for typhonjs-escomplex module processing which loads syntax definitions for trait resolution for ESTree AST.
Provides a plugin manager that dispatches events to loaded plugins.
Provides the core module metric / report generation plugin for typhonjs-escomplex module processing.
Provides the core project metric / report generation plugin for typhonjs-escomplex project processing.
Provides a plugin for typhonjs-escomplex module processing which loads syntax definitions for trait resolution for Babylon AST.
Provides a simple Javascript AST traversal utility that traverses all nodes / children regardless of type.
Provides a front end for Javascript / Typescript AST generation by Babel parser with TyphonJS plugin support.
Provides common object manipulation utilities.
Provides an NPM module and script which will load a JSON file searching for an Array entry then executes the scripts.
Provides NPM scripts for testing projects using Istanbul and Mocha for all TyphonJS NPM modules and beyond.
Provides NPM scripts for building ES6+ projects using Babel for all TyphonJS NPM modules and beyond.
Provides NPM scripts for pre-publish and publish actions for TyphonJS NPM modules and beyond.
Provides utility functions to parse dependencies from JSPM entries in 'package.json' and 'config.js' via an instance of SystemJS / SystemJS Loader.
A NPM module providing compound GitHub queries for many-repo efforts such as TyphonJS and beyond.